So, Im sitting there at breakfast, reading the paper, and my phone beeps. Its an email from a headhunter: Hi Victor, I am looking for an Emergency Services Supervisor for a client of mine with operations in PNG.... Key accountabilities: Coordinate emergency service requirements across all PNG assets. Plan, implement and undertake duties as On Scene Commander at emergency incidents. Incident Commander Responsibility for multi agency responses throughout PNG. Provide technical support to all Departments in relation to Emergency Management ... Coordinating international ‘on job training’ with recognised service provider. Direct interface with the PNG Medical Dept. Work safely for long hours under pressure and cope with living in a remote locations. Qualifications/Experience/Skills: Certification in disciplines such as fire fighting, rope rescue, vehicle extrication, SCBA, & Hazmat. Industrial Ambulance/Paramedic Level. PNG Class 3 licence. 10 years emergency services experience in a refinery, industrial or mining. Demonstrated ability in a leadership role in Emergency Services. Oil Spill Response qualification. Experience in training of a culturally diverse workforce. Experience in working in a remote environment with limited infrastructure and statutory support. Management of personnel and team building. Ability to learn/speak/understand Tok Pisin. Was this gig custom made for me or what??? Looks like Ill be sending a resume and paperwork today.
